Take Tracking Shots

Tracking shots allow the camera to follow the subjects being recorded so that they always remain in the centre of the viewfinder.

  1. Open Camera and select Video mode.

  2. Touch to confirm that Tracking shot is enabled.

  3. Frame the subject in the viewfinder. Your device will automatically identify the trackable subjects and display the icon around them. Touch one of the icons to start tracking the subject.

    Tracking shots support people, cats, and dogs. A maximum of three subjects can be tracked in the same viewfinder.

  4. Touch to start recording. During the recording, the camera automatically zooms in or out along with the tracked subject so that the subject remains in the centre of the viewfinder.

    You can also touch other trackable subjects in the viewfinder to start tracking them.

  5. Touch to pause and to end the recording.
